Keith Richards: An 'Exile' In France
Released in 1972, The Rolling Stones' Exile on Main Street was a fat collection of rock 'n' roll at its roughest and bluesiest. Nearly four decades later, it's a classic. In the center of the veritable circus surrounding the band was Keith Richards' villa in the south of France, where the album was recorded.
